Isabela Ponce is a prominent Ecuadorian journalist and co-founder of the digital magazine GK, known for her incisive analysis of political and social issues in Ecuador. With a focus on investigative journalism, she has highlighted the complexities and challenges facing the country, particularly in the context of security, governance, and civil rights. Her work often critiques the government's handling of crises and emphasizes the need for accountability and reform. Ponce's recent commentary on Ecuador's escalating violence and political instability has garnered attention, reflecting her commitment to shedding light on the realities faced by Ecuadorians.
